    Abstract: The invention relates to an icing composition that consists of: 30-75 wt. % of fine carbohydrate particles containing at least 90 wt. % of crystalline carbohydrate, at least 90 wt. % of said fine carbohydrate particles having diameter of less than 50 ?m; 15-50 wt. % of fat having a melting point of at least 20° C.; 0-30 wt. % water; and 0.1-30 wt. % of other edible ingredients; wherein the fine carbohydrate particles comprise: ?50-100 wt. % of mannitol particles containing at least 90 wt. % mannitol; ?0-50 wt. % of sugar particles containing at least 90 wt. % of one or more sugars selected from sucrose, glucose, fructose, lactose and maltose. The icing composition enables the preparation of iced bakery products that exhibit high freeze-thaw stability and that can suitably be stored for several days under ambient conditions without becoming stale.

    Abstract: A system and method for the monitoring of ammonia in a fluid. The ammonia monitoring system includes an ammonia sensor that is configured to detect trace amounts of ammonia (NH3) in a fluid (i.e., gas or liquid) that is pumped through it in real time. The real time ammonia sensor includes an interferometer configured to track the amount of ammonia that is pumped into the real time ammonia sensor. The ammonia monitoring system, via the real time ammonia sensor, is further configured to detect ammonia levels in industrial poultry houses and provide electronic feedback to the building's ventilation control system.

    Abstract: Various technologies described herein pertain to enforcing control flow integrity by adding instrumentation when source code is compiled or binary code is rewritten. An indirect call to a control transfer target (e.g., in the source code, in the binary code, etc.) can be identified. Moreover, the instrumentation can be inserted prior to the indirect call. The instrumentation can use a bit from a bitmap maintained by a runtime to verify whether the control transfer target is valid. When an executable image that includes the inserted instrumentation runs, execution can be terminated and/or other appropriate actions can be taken when the control transfer target is determined to be invalid; alternatively, execution can continue when the control transfer target is determined to be valid.

    Abstract: A safety apparatus for releasably securing persons wearing a body harness to scaffolding is provided. The scaffolding has a plurality of horizontal and vertical bars. The safety apparatus comprises a front frame assembly releasably securable between a first two adjacent bars of the scaffolding. A rear frame assembly is releasably securable between a second two adjacent bars of the scaffolding with the rear frame assembly spaced from the front frame assembly. A cable is retractably connected between the front frame assembly and the rear frame assembly with the body harness releasably connectable to the cable.

    Abstract: A method of performing a frequency correction of a radio module. Multiple samples of frequency data during a quiescent portion of the base station transmission is taken to estimate the amount of frequency correction needed. An embodiment applies the frequency data to a median filter to eliminate invalid data. Next, a new reference frequency is applied to a radio transceiver in the radio module to provide the frequency correction. If the frequency was corrected by greater than a pre-determined amount, the process performs a large shift frequency correction, including verifying that the first frequency correction was satisfactory and verifying that the radio transceiver is able to receive data after the frequency correction has been performed. If the frequency was corrected by smaller than a pre-determined amount, the process performs a small shift frequency correction, including updating a total of all frequency corrections made since a stored reference frequency was updated.

    Abstract: Absorbent articles such as disposable diapers, incontinent briefs, diaper holders, training pants, and the like, that provide dynamic fit about the wearer by the use of extensible, outwardly extending side panels. The side panel includes at least one discontinuity for dividing the tensile force extending the side panel into a waist-directing force and a leg-directing force. The waist-directing force is transmitted by the side panel to the waist area of the article to maintain the waist area in a snug, but comfortable, fit against the waist of the wearer. The leg-directing force is transmitted by the side panel to the leg cuff area of the article to prevent leakage between the leg cuff and the wearer's leg.
